1.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ning

AI and machine learning are revolutionizing digital marketing by enabling more personalized and efficient customer interactions. AI-powered tools can analyze vast amounts of data to predict consumer behavior, optimize ad targeting, and automate repetitive tasks. Chatbots, driven by AI, are becoming increasingly sophisticated, providing real-time customer support and enhancing user experience.

  • Trend Example: Companies like Amazon and Netflix use AI algorithms to recommend products and content based on user behavior. Similarly, businesses are adopting AI-driven tools for predictive analytics, enabling them to tailor their marketing strategies to individual preferences and behaviors.

2. Voice Search Optimization

With the growing popularity of voice-activated devices like Amazon’s Alexa, Google Home, and Apple’s Siri, optimizing content for voice search has become essential. Voice search queries are typically longer and more conversational than text-based searches, requiring a shift in SEO strategies.

  • Trend Example: Businesses are focusing on natural language processing and long-tail keywords to improve their visibility in voice search results. Creating content that answers common questions in a conversational tone can enhance a website’s chances of being featured in voice search responses.

3. Video Content Dominance

Video content continues to dominate digital marketing due to its engaging and easily consumable format. From short-form videos on TikTok to live streaming on platforms like Instagram and YouTube, video remains a powerful tool for capturing audience attention and driving engagement.

  • Trend Example: Brands are leveraging platforms like YouTube, Instagram Reels, and TikTok to create engaging video content that resonates with their target audiences. Live video streaming is also becoming increasingly popular for product launches, behind-the-scenes looks, and real-time interactions with followers.

4. Influencer Marketing Evolution

Influencer marketing has evolved from partnering with top celebrities to collaborating with micro-influencers and nano-influencers who have smaller, but highly engaged audiences. This shift allows brands to reach niche markets with more authentic and relatable content.

  • Trend Example: Brands are increasingly working with influencers who have smaller, but highly targeted followings, resulting in more personalized and effective marketing campaigns. Micro-influencers often have higher engagement rates and can create more meaningful connections with their audiences.

5. Data Privacy and Security 

As consumers become more concerned about their online privacy, data protection has become a significant focus for digital marketers. Regulations like the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) require businesses to be transparent about how they collect and use personal data.

  • Trend Example: Companies are adopting privacy-first strategies, such as implementing data encryption, offering clear privacy policies, and obtaining explicit consent before collecting user data. Transparent data practices help build trust and ensure compliance with legal requirements.

6. Personalization and Customer Experience

Personalization remains a key driver of customer engagement. Tailoring content, offers, and recommendations to individual preferences enhances the user experience and increases the likelihood of conversion. Advanced data analytics and AI enable businesses to deliver highly personalized marketing messages.

  • Trend Example: E-commerce platforms use personalization algorithms to recommend products based on browsing history and purchase behavior. Email marketing campaigns also leverage personalization by addressing recipients by name and offering tailored content based on their interests.

7. Social Commerce

Social media platforms are increasingly becoming shopping destinations, blending e-commerce with social interaction. Features like Instagram Shopping and Facebook Marketplace allow users to discover and purchase products directly within social media apps.

  • Trend Example: Brands are using social media platforms to create shoppable posts, enabling users to purchase products without leaving the app. This seamless integration of social media and e-commerce enhances the shopping experience and drives sales.

8. Interactive Content

Interactive content, such as quizzes, polls, and augmented reality (AR) experiences, engages users by encouraging active participation. This type of content not only captures attention but also provides valuable insights into consumer preferences and behaviors.

  • Trend Example: Brands are using AR filters on Instagram and Snapchat to create engaging and interactive experiences for their audiences. Interactive quizzes and polls are also popular for gathering feedback and driving engagement.

9. Sustainability and Social Responsibility

Consumers are increasingly prioritizing sustainability and social responsibility when making purchasing decisions. Brands that demonstrate a commitment to environmental and social causes can build stronger connections with their audiences and enhance their reputation.

  • Trend Example: Companies are highlighting their sustainability efforts and ethical practices through marketing campaigns, product labeling, and social media content. Transparency about sourcing, production processes, and corporate social responsibility initiatives resonates with environmentally-conscious consumers.

10. Blockchain Technology 

Blockchain technology is making its way into digital marketing, particularly in areas like data security, transparency, and ad fraud prevention. By providing a decentralized and immutable record of transactions, blockchain enhances the integrity and security of digital advertising.

  • Trend Example: Blockchain-based ad platforms are emerging to combat ad fraud and ensure transparency in ad spending. Brands are exploring blockchain for secure and transparent supply chains, digital identity verification, and loyalty programs.
